Job Duties

Serve as a primary engineering liaison between customers, sales, and internal engineering teams

Collaborate with cross-functional teams to design, validate, and deliver customer-specific hydraulic and electrohydraulic solutions

Translate customer requirements into technical specifications and conceptual designs

Provide technical support and presentations to customers during product development and implementation phases

Coordinate with global engineering and manufacturing teams to ensure project success

Support product testing, troubleshooting, and field support as needed

Contribute to product development cycles, customer demos, and prototype reviews

Assist in developing documentation such as BOMs, design specifications, and technical manuals

Qualifications

Bachelorâ s degree in Engineering (Mechanical, Electrical, Mechatronics, or related field)

Minimum 2 years of experience in an electrically inclined role

At least 1 year of experience in the automotive industry

Strong customer-facing communication and presentation skills

Hands-on understanding of hydraulic systems, components, or mobile machinery is highly desirable
